Today is the International Day for the Elimination of Violence Against Women, kicking off #16Days of Activism. 71% of human trafficking victims worldwide are... women and girls. Every 6 days a woman in Canada is killed by her current or former intimate partner. 1 in 3 women in Ontario will experience intimate partner violence. On average, Halton Regional Police Service respond to 9 intimate partner violence calls a day. It's happening globally. It's happening nationally. It's happening provincially. It's happening HERE. Since the COVID-19 outbreak, ALL types of violence against women and girls, and particularly domestic violence, has intensified. Time to support & empower survivors. Time to speak up.
